Ghazaleh Darmani is a scholar working on Biomedical Engineering, Neurology and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ging. According to data from OpenAlex, Ghazaleh Darmani has authored 21 papers receiving a total of 565 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 15 papers in Biomedical Engineering, 15 papers in Neurology and 6 papers in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ging. Recurrent topics in Ghazaleh Darmani’s work include Transcranial Magnetic Stimulation Studies (15 papers), Photoacoustic and Ultrasonic Imaging (8 papers) and Ultrasound and Hyperthermia Applications (7 papers). Ghazaleh Darmani is often cited by papers focused on Transcranial Magnetic Stimulation Studies (15 papers), Photoacoustic and Ultrasonic Imaging (8 papers) and Ultrasound and Hyperthermia Applications (7 papers). Ghazaleh Darmani collaborates with scholars based in Canada, Germany and United States. Ghazaleh Darmani's co-authors include Robert Chen, Ulf Ziemann, Florian Müller‐Dahlhaus, Carl Moritz Zipser, Til Ole Bergmann, Anton Fomenko, Can Sarica, Andrés M. Lozano, Paolo Belardinelli and Talyta Grippe and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Communications, Journal of Neuroscience and The Journal of Physiology.
